About PPG / Glidden Serene Sea
Serene Sea sits in the mid-range at LRV 36, so it shifts visibly through the day — lighter and more open in morning light, deeper and moodier after dark. Its blue und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. South-facing rooms will pull it lighter and warmer, while north light cools it down.
Serene Sea is versatile enough for full rooms but has enough depth to anchor a space, so it suits living rooms, bedrooms and cabinetry alike. Blues calm a room, which makes them popular in bedrooms, bathrooms and home offices.

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Serene Sea
Benjamin Moore's nearest match is San Francisco Bay (802),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.77). It runs slightly lighter (LRV 38 vs 36) and carries a cool blue undertone, so it substitutes for Serene Sea without repainting risk. See the full San Francisco Bay swatch →
Valspar Equivalent of Serene Sea
Valspar's nearest match is Soul Blue (8002-43D),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.46).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 36 vs 36) and carries a cool blue-green undertone, so it substitutes for Serene Sea without repainting risk. See the full Soul Blue swatch →
